11个茶文化系统拟入选!国家级候选名单公示
Nan Fang Nong Cun Bao· 2026-01-12 12:01
Core Points - The article discusses the announcement of 90 traditional agricultural systems, including 11 tea culture systems, as candidates for the eighth batch of China's important agricultural cultural heritage [2][3][5] - The tea culture systems represent 12.2% of the total candidates and cover 10 provincial-level administrative regions in China, highlighting their distinctive characteristics [3][4] Group 1: Tea Culture Systems - The 11 tea culture systems nominated include: 1. Jiangsu Yixing Yangxian Tea Culture System 2. Anhui Qimen Tea Culture System 3. Fujian Wuyishan Tea Culture System 4. Jiangxi Lushan Yunwu Tea Culture System 5. Henan Xinyang Maojian Tea Culture System 6. Hubei Wufeng Tea Culture System 7. Hunan Mountain Berry Tea Culture System 8. Hainan Wuzhishan Daya Tea Culture System 9. Chongqing Nanchuan Dazhu Tea Culture System 10. Chongqing Wuxi Laoying Tea Culture System 11. Guizhou Puan Siqiu Tea Culture System [4] Group 2: Regional Highlights - Jiangsu Yixing has a tea garden area of 75,000 acres, producing nearly 1,100 tons of premium tea annually [10][11] - Anhui Qimen is known for Qimen black tea, created in 1875, recognized for its unique aroma and quality [15][16][17] - Fujian Wuyishan is the origin of red and oolong tea, with a tea garden area of approximately 148,000 acres and an industry value exceeding 15 billion yuan [19][20] - Jiangxi Lushan Yunwu tea is noted for its unique flavor and has a brand value of 7.651 billion yuan [23] - Henan Xinyang Maojian has a tea garden area of 2.16 million acres, with a total tea production of 82,000 tons and a total output value of 15.3 billion yuan [37] - Hubei Wufeng has established a 222,000-acre ecological tea garden, achieving a tea production of 30,000 tons and a comprehensive output value of 1.4 billion yuan [40][41] - Hunan Mountain Berry Tea is recognized for its unique flavor and medicinal value, included in the national health commission's food directory [46][47] - Hainan Wuzhishan Daya Tea is identified as a new species of wild tea tree, located in a national park [49][50] - Chongqing Nanchuan Dazhu Tea is made from rare fresh leaves and has received national geographical indication certification [52][53] - Chongqing Wuxi Laoying Tea is a unique ancient tea species with a significant number of ancient tea trees [58][63] - Guizhou Puan Siqiu Tea is notable for its ancient tea seed fossils and early harvesting season, recognized as the first picking area in Guizhou [65][67]
五指山市水满乡打造全域“五零”绿色生态农业示范区
Hai Nan Ri Bao· 2025-12-23 01:48
Core Viewpoint - Wuzhishan City is implementing a "Five Zero" agricultural production model in Shuiman Township, focusing on ecological sustainability and transforming ecological advantages into economic benefits [7][10][20]. Group A: Conceptual Innovation - The "Five Zero" model emphasizes zero hormones, zero fertilizers, zero plastic film, zero chemical pesticides, and zero herbicides, aiming to enhance agricultural quality while protecting the environment [8][20]. - Farmers have shifted their attitudes towards agricultural transformation, recognizing the support from the government and the potential for higher prices for organic products [8][12]. Group B: Policy Support - A comprehensive policy framework has been established to support the "Five Zero" agricultural model, including management norms, subsidy incentives, and access control [11]. - The "1+6" policy system includes a main plan and six implementation details to ensure effective execution of the agricultural model [11]. Group C: Technological Support - Collaboration with research institutions and universities is crucial for addressing technical challenges in the "Five Zero" model, focusing on maintaining yield and quality without chemical inputs [13][14]. - The introduction of ecological monitoring and data collection will help assess the ecological and economic benefits of the "Five Zero" model [14]. Group D: Implementation Progress - The initiative has made significant strides in land transfer, agricultural resource assurance, and stakeholder cultivation, ensuring a solid foundation for transformation [16]. - The establishment of a "Five Zero" agricultural supermarket will provide farmers with compliant inputs, ensuring quality control from the start [16]. Group E: Future Vision - The goal is to fully implement the "Five Zero" model by January 2026, creating a national ecological agriculture demonstration zone within three years [10][20]. - Continuous improvement in policy, technology, and market channels will be essential for achieving high-quality regional development and providing a replicable model for ecological agriculture nationwide [19].
五指山发布大叶茶采摘指南
Hai Nan Ri Bao· 2025-08-20 01:40
Core Points - The article discusses the release of the "Five Finger Mountain Large Leaf Tea Picking Technical Guide" aimed at standardizing tea picking practices and improving tea quality [1] - The guide addresses issues of inconsistent picking standards that have led to varying tea quality due to farmers prioritizing yield and cost reduction [1] - Emphasis is placed on manual picking methods to ensure the integrity and freshness of the tea leaves [1] Summary by Categories Industry Standards - The guide specifies picking standards that require complete and pest-free buds and leaves [1] - It categorizes fresh leaf shapes and correlates them with corresponding taste profiles, aiding tea companies in producing market-demand products [1] Picking Techniques - The guide emphasizes the "manual picking" principle, advocating for the use of the picking method to avoid damaging tea plants [1] - It mandates that picking should occur in batches on sunny days, ensuring uniformity in the quality of the picked leaves [1] Post-Picking Management - The guide outlines post-picking handling and quality assurance requirements to enhance the overall quality of the tea [1]
